Go to StoreThis Dryer Cycling Thermostat monitors and regulates the temperature inside the dryer. If the cycling thermostat is no longer working properly, you may notice that your dryer will not heat. Note that a failed cycling thermostat is not typically the reason that a dryer isn't heating properly; a multimeter (item 964740) can be used to test for continuity to determine if the thermostat is defective and requires replacement. Refer to the Repair Help section on the Whirlpool Parts website for additional assistance. Replacing this part will require basic hand tools, some disassembly of the dryer and novice repair experience. You must unplug the dryer or shut off the house circuit breaker for the appliance before installing this part. The location of the cycling thermostat varies from model to model; the installation instructions will offer more information.
